How To Choose The Best Air Conditioner For Vertical Sliding Windows
Vertical sliding windows require a different approach than standard double-hung sash windows. You’re not just looking for cooling power — you need a unit that physically fits the track, seals properly, and doesn’t leave your window vulnerable to drafts or pests. Here are the three most important factors to get right.
Measure Your Window Opening Accurately
Ignore the window’s overall width for a moment. Focus on the clear opening when the sash is slid to the side — specifically the horizontal width and the vertical height. Many vertical sliders have a low clearance (under 15 inches tall), which rules out most traditional window ACs. Portable AC units with a horizontal window adapter kit are usually the most forgiving option here, as the kit can be trimmed to your exact track length.
BTU vs. Room Size: Don’t Overshoot or Undershoot
A unit that is too small will run non-stop without reaching the set temperature, while an oversized unit will cool too quickly without dehumidifying properly, leaving the room feeling clammy. For a typical vertical-slider room, a 10,000 BTU unit covers up to 450 square feet, while 12,000 BTU models handle 550 square feet. Factor in direct sunlight, high ceilings, or poor insulation by bumping up one size tier.
Portable vs. Window Unit: Which Fits Better?
Most traditional window air conditioners are designed for double-hung windows that open vertically. For a horizontal sliding window, a portable AC with a dedicated sliding window seal kit is often the simpler, more secure solution — it uses a hose to exhaust heat out the side opening. Some specially designed window units (like the Midea U-Shape) can also work if your window has enough vertical clearance, but always check the minimum height requirement before buying.
